Looking for opinions on next steps and how aggressive I should be…

I stayed at 3 units for longer than 10 cycles because of my own work schedule and he was having other medical issues (bladder) that I was trying to sort out.

I have about 10 days where I’ll be home more and could increase the dose to 3.25 but I’m wondering if I should just stay put at 3u because he’s doing really well (no diabetes symptoms or glucose in urine) and I have to go out of town at the end of the month.

With him being 18, very medically complex, and with a nadir of 65 last night…just wondering if mostly blue and green is good enough vs trying to get only green and risking hypo.

Also, any need for a curve at this point?

He is looking good these days. Flattened out nicely and is well regulated. As long as you test enough to keep them safe, there is no worry about a hypo when aiming for more green.
If he has had some other health issues (UTI etc) that have been resolved, that could improve his numbers too.

I would not suggest an increase with that nadir of 65 unless you can test more. TR requires at least 2 tests per cycle - 1 preshot and 1 mid-cycle - and more in active cycles like last night.

You could hold the dose another couple of days and get some tests to see how he is doing and then reevaluate?
